CVE-2005-0112 describes an authentication bypass vulnerability in the web-based administrative interface of 3Com OfficeConnect Wireless 11g Access Point (AP) 1.00.08 and earlier versions. Remote attackers can directly access specific URLs (config.bin, profile.wlp?PN=ggg, or event.logs) to obtain sensitive information without authentication. This vulnerability has a CVSS score of 5.0, indicating a medium severity, as it requires no authentication and has a low attack complexity, leading to a potential compromise of confidentiality.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age surrounding this CVE.
